The Tamil Nadu Power Distribution Corporation Ltd (TNPDCL) is set to revive its localized helpline, 'Fuse on Call', to enhance the efficiency of addressing power supply complaints in Chennai. This initiative comes in response to feedback regarding delays in the current system, where grievances are reported through a central call center known as 'Minnagam'. Consumers can still report issues via the dedicated number 9498794987, but the new helpline aims to provide a more immediate response, particularly in areas experiencing frequent power outages. TNPDCL has identified specific regions in North Chennai and suburban areas for the reintroduction of this service. Localized reporting will allow field personnel to respond more swiftly to complaints. Consumer activists have expressed support for this initiative, noting that it will facilitate quicker resolutions due to the smaller jurisdiction of local teams. Additionally, some activists have established WhatsApp groups with TNPDCL staff to streamline communication and reporting of electricity issues, indicating a community-driven approach to improving service delivery.
